Application
This unit describes the skills and knowledge required to set up and adjust a machine for complex carton folding and gluing to maintain the production process.
It applies to individuals who have limited responsibility for preparation of materials and equipment according to job specifications and procedures and ensuring quality of output.
No licensing, legislative or certification requirements apply to this unit at the time of publication.

Elements and Performance Criteria
ELEMENT
|
PERFORMANCE CRITERIA
|
Elements describe the essential outcomes.
|
Performance criteria describe the performance needed to demonstrate achievement of the element.
|
1. Prepare for job
|
1.1 Identify job requirements
1.2 Set up required printing machinery according to manufacturer specifications and work health and safety (WHS) requirements
1.3 Set up and adjust carton blank transportation system
|
2. Set up machine for complex carton folding and gluing
|
2.1 Set up and adjust folding units
2.2 Prepare and adjust folding rollers, belts and rails as required
2.3 Set up and adjust gluing system
|
3. Set up carton systems
|
3.1 Set up and adjust delivery system
3.2 Remove substrate from process according to job specifications
3.3 Establish and adjust carton transfer and control system
|
4. Conduct sample run
|
4.1 Operate machine according to manufacturer specifications and enterprise procedures to produce specified sample
4.2 Inspect and test proof as required according to enterprise procedures
4.3 Interpret results and make adjustments according to product and machine specifications as required

Performance Evidence
The candidate must demonstrate the ability to complete the tasks outlined in the elements, performance criteria and foundation skills of this unit, including evidence of the ability to:
- set up at least three crash lock, six-corner and specialty work carton jobs using different carton sizes and weights, according to manufacturer and job specifications and enterprise procedures.
Knowledge Evidence
The candidate must be able to demonstrate knowledge to complete the tasks outlined in the elements, performance criteria and foundation skills of this unit, including knowledge of:
- enterprise and manufacturer procedures, and work health and safety (WHS) risks and requirements for:
- setting up and operating folder transportation and delivery systems
- setting and adjusting folding and gluing units
- handling adhesives
- the job documentation or production control system, and the information it contains
- key factors to consider when planning a folding sample
- features and functions, common issues and faults and methods to resolve them for the following machine sections in all systems:
- transportation
- pick-up
- delivery
- checks required when substrate is removed from the machine
- the range of carton blank sizes that can be processed on this machine
- ways the machine can be adapted to facilitate stock sizes
- criteria determining accuracy of a carton blank entering folding rollers
- the causes of scratching of substrate during transportation
- machine speed variations and issues arising of the machine runs too fast
- the causes of and required adjustments for:
- the carton blank or sheet being out-of-square
- eliminating smudging/scuffing on carton blanks
- the sheet not leaving the folding unit or out-of-square folding
- the length of the glue line
- carton blanks creases or failing to enter
- procedures for determining required roller pressure and conducting pressure checks
- issues arising if machine rollers are too loose or have too much pressure
- required in-line processes
- required adhesive in the gluing unit
- quality assurance criteria inspected at sample run completion
- key criteria to check against client sample
- manufacturer manuals, enterprise procedures and work health and safety documentation, including their location and purpose.
Assessment Conditions
Gather evidence to demonstrate consistent performance in conditions that are safe and replicate the workplace. Noise levels, production flow, interruptions and time variances must be typical of those experienced in the converting, binding and finishing field of work and include access to:
- carton folding and gluing machinery
- special purpose tools, equipment and materials.
